WRESTLING

Two Big Men Those who like fast and gruelling wrestling, with rugged measures liable to be' introduced at any time, will have their- tastes well catered for when "Lofty " Blomfield and Floyd Marshall, the 17-stone Arizonian, meet in the Hastings ring next Friday night. Marahall, who is one of the latest a&ciiitions to the Dominion Wrestling Union 'a forces, is a highly experienccd matman who has been wrestling for. about eight ycafs in the southorn and eastorn regions of the Uuited Stales and also in Canada and South America. He had a world title bout at Memphis with Jim Londos whieh lasted 78 imuutes, and he went 70 minutes with the late Jim Browning in "another championship engagement in New York. Marshall holds a decision over Jim MeMillqji, and has also beaten the four Dusek brothers, known as the "riot squad, " and Ali Baba, the Turk who won the world title from Dick'shikat. He does not mind whether the going is rough or smootli, as he has the knowledge of orthodox attaeking moves and counters necessary to hahdle the best of wrestlers, and the ruggednesa and. willingness to mix it whieh are essential men of the rougher sehool, such as Blomfield. As a further attraetion, Herb Brinson, Hastings, will be pitted against Frank Sykes, New Plymouth, in a six ten-minute round professional bout.
